Lol 3, 12, 17, 23, 34, 37 and 42 . Pirelli produced tyres in 18" spec for the P1, they then started to crack on the inside walls of the tyre. Pete Croney first highlighted the problem to me when he had the same issue. My dealer spotted it on a service. Voila 4 new tyres under warranty

Steve,
I went to my local dealer on a service and asked them to take a look at the lip as I was not happy with the number of stone chips on a car that has only covered 15000 miles. I then told them I wanted them to place a warranty claim with IM.
They took pictures, emailed them to IM and 3 months later I had an approval. It only took so long because I was out of the country for a while and not able to progress matters then IM complained that the pictures taken weren't good enough so had to go back for more to be taken. Got there in the end .
Try your local dealer, bad paint on the spoilers is a known problem.
